Web Designer

Every here-and-there we offer an internship. These positions are intensive, demanding a lot from new designers. (They also tend to turn into full-time, permanent positions at Halo Technologies.)

Description

The Web Designer is a promising new designer who solves web communication problems in a methodical fashion. She/he is actively involved in agency projects, assisting with research, exploration, and execution of concepts, as well as writing, documentation, and production tasks. If you like creating beautiful designs, browsing the web and checking Facebook (yes you are allowed Facebook) this is the job for you.

Education, Experience, and Skills

  • Three (3) years or more in Web & Graphic design.
  • Obviously you will need CXC passes in Maths & English. We don't care if you have a degree in rocket science, however if you do this will be awesome as we can discuss ideas in quantum physics.
  • A portfolio of promising work that highlights diverse projects and a meticulous nature
  • Capability with current design/production tools including InDesign, Illustrator, Fireworks and Photoshop
  • Familiarity with CSS, HTML, Browser Compatibility, Web Optimization and Social media tools
  • PC literacy and command of keyboard shortcuts
  • Proficient written and oral communication skills

Responsibilities

  • Work well with team members and contribute as needed
  • Design solutions that respond to the client's needs, strategy, and goals
  • Effectively articulate thought in a written or verbal format (including project briefs and documentation)
  • Contribute to solutions employing design theory and pragmatic consideration of needs/usage
  • Proficiently execute on design directions using industry standard applications
  • Follow art direction to ensure efforts reach project directives
  • Work within project schedules and deadlines

Attributes

  • Promising creative ability focused on designing with purpose in mind
  • Aptitude for thinking critically
  • Methodical nature, open to working in a highly structured environment
  • Willing to learn, experiment, and grow creatively
  • Attention to detail and commitment to craft
  • Positive, constructive, and willing to work as part of a team
  • Ability to recognize and adapt to changing conditions, including redefinition of role as needed
  • Honest, forthcoming, and willing to share with others
  • Ability to prioritize and maintain accountability while performing in a high-pressure environment
